If you're a parent concerned about in-person back to school shopping amid the pandemic, you are not alone. Here are some tips for online shopping this year.

Danielle Johnson, a mother of three, says that she was simply tired of navigating through stores when she started shopping for back to school items online last year -- pre-pandemic.

"I try not to go into stores if I don't have to. Just to avoid the crowds and the people," she said.

"But yeah, it's definitely helpful for those who feel like it's not safe to go out," Johnson added in light of the pandemic this year.

She says that places like Target have a search option for your school district on their website that provide your school's shopping list for you.

"It uploads what school you need," she said. "And it will check off every item that each student needs for school. And then, you just add them to your cart as you look through them."

Johnson recommends that parents should try online shopping on a laptop or desktop, not a phone since the screens are bigger.

She also says that her kids also feel safer virtually shopping instead of going in person to the stores this year because of the coronavirus pandemic.
